Here is a heads-up for Kotak Mahindra Bank credit card users. The bank has announced a series of important changes for its credit card customers. It will discontinue the Myntra Kotak Credit Card from July 10, 2025. These updates may impact how users manage their transactions, rewards, and overall card usage. As part of the process, all existing Myntra Kotak Credit Card users will be automatically migrated to the Kotak League Platinum Credit Card. The move is part of Kotak Bank’s broader strategy to consolidate its credit card offerings and streamline its rewards system.

Changes From July 1
According to Kotak Bank’s updated terms, which came into effect on June 1, 2025, certain types of spending will no longer earn reward points. These include utility bill payments, fuel purchases above ₹4,000 per billing cycle, wallet reloads, education-related payments, and online gaming transactions. This change means cardholders will need to be more mindful of where they spend if they want to continue earning rewards. The policy will apply to both existing along with new and upcoming Kotak Bank credit cards.
Key Features
The Kotak League Platinum Credit Card offers a range of benefits tailored for regular spenders. According to Kotak Mahindra Bank’s official website, Cardholders earn 8 reward points for every ₹150 spent on general purchases. A 1% fuel surcharge waiver is available, with savings of up to ₹3,500 per year. Additionally, there is a railway surcharge waiver of up to ₹500 annually. As a milestone benefit, customers who spend ₹1.25 lakh within six months can choose between 4 PVR movie tickets or 10,000 reward points. For those opting for the fee-based variant, a welcome bonus of 5,000 reward points- equivalent to ₹500- is also offered.
